Sec. 418.255. EVENTS REQUIRING WELLNESS CHECKS.

(a)The division, in collaboration with the commission and the department, shall adopt rules regarding which events require a wellness check, including:
(1)an extended power, water, or gas outage;
(2)a state of disaster declared under this chapter; or
(3)any other event considered necessary by the commission, the department, or the division.
(b)If more than one disaster is declared for the same event, or the same event qualifies as an event requiring a wellness check for multiple reasons under Subsection (a), only one wellness check is required to be conducted under this subchapter.

Legislative History

Added by Acts 2021, 87th Leg., R.S., Ch. 863 (S.B. 968 ), Sec. 5, eff. June 16, 2021. Redesignated by Acts 2023, 88th Leg., R.S., Ch. 768 (H.B. 4595 ), Sec. 24.001(17), eff. September 1, 2023.
